Baked Ravioli

Ravioli is always delicious but if you add a few other basic staples to it, you can make this impressive, delicious dish. It’s rich and hearty and is so simple to prepare.
Print Recipe Pin Recipe
Prep Time 15 minutes mins
Cook Time 25 minutes mins
Course Main Course
Cuisine American
Servings 6

Ingredients
  

  • 1 tsp. Dried basil
  • 1 lb. Frozen cheese raviolis
  • 1 Tbsp. Minced garlic
  • 24 oz. Jar of marinara
  • ½ tsp. Dried parsley
  • 1 lb. Ground beef
  • 8 oz. Shredded mozzarella cheese
  • ¼ C. Grated Parmesan cheese

Instructions
 

  • Cook the ravioli according to the directions on the package, drain and set aside.
  • Add the ground beef to a skillet over medium high heat, and saute until browned. Drain the excess fat.
  • Stir a cup of sauce into the meat mixture, and sprinkle in the dried basil.
  • Add the remaining marinara sauce to the raviolis, and toss to coat well.
  • Spread half of the raviolis into the bottom of a well greased 9×13 baking dish.
  • Top with the meat mixture, and then ½ of the Parmesan and Mozzarella cheeses.
  • Layer the rest of the ravioli on top, and sprinkle with the rest of the cheese.
  • Bake for 20 minutes.

Can You Make It Ahead?

You can make it ahead up to the baking stage, and then just bake it later when you’re ready.

Storage Instructions:

Leftovers will keep for up to 4 days in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Although it will freeze, the ravioli will thaw out a bit mushy.

Variations and Substitutions:

You can use another flavor of ravioli if you want or try ground pork in place of the beef. Something else to consider is adding a touch of spice to the dish – perhaps sliced jalapenos or a pinch of chili powder. A splash of hot sauce would also work.
